CBN Report: Electricity consumption up, production growth down in Q4

Tomi Lala1 year ago1 year ago02 mins

The Nigerian electricity sector slowed in the fourth quarter of 2024, with the electricity production index declining by 1.64% year-on-year. Data from the Central Bank of Nigeria says this marks a reversal from the 5.55% growth recorded in the third quarter of 2024 (Q3 2024).
